TICKET-4412: Cronhaul migration blocked. The Fennwick vault sealed itself mid-migration while we were moving the nightly cron jobs into the Larkspur workflow engine. Jobs are paused, not lost. Do not retry the unseal script; it triggers lockout after three attempts. Use the manual recovery flow from the runbook instead. The passphrase you need is below.

recovery phrase for fajeg-kawep: druix-gorius-briax-ulaeth-fraox-lammir-pelox-jormir-pelwyn-julir

Alert: CrashFunnel ingest lag exceeded 10 minutes. This means crash reports from the Lumewalk mobile app are queuing faster than the parser drains them. Usually harmless after a big release; check the backlog graph first. If lag keeps climbing for 30 minutes, notify the pipeline owners at the address below.

escalation mailbox, kaweg-kahif: druwyn.sordor@nelvroworks.corp

Minutes — Management Meeting, Vexlor Industries

Attendees agreed to a write-down of aging stock at the Draymoor warehouse, chiefly the Corvex-3 fittings line. Finance confirmed the adjustment will post this quarter. Marta Delven will brief auditors; operations will clear shelf space by month-end. For the incoming director: disposal options are still open. The confidential note on forward plans follows below.

internal memo for kajef-bagaf: Silionax Freight is in early talks to buy Silathax Freight for about $30.4 million. The Aldael launch date is January 3, and nothing goes to the press before then.